#3410af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3410af is composed of 20.4% red, 6.3%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.3% cyan, 90.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 253.6 degrees, a saturation of 83.2% and a lightness of 37.5%. #3410af color hex could be obtained by blending #6820ff with #00005f.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#3410af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3410af has RGB values of R:52, G:16,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 3412143.

Shades and Tints of #3410af
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04010d is the darkest color, while #fbfa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3410af
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5966 is the less saturated color, while #2c01be is the most saturated one.
